The Senate Judiciary Committee has moved forward with several judicial and prosecutorial nominations. On October 1, 2025, the committee voted on five nominees for key positions in federal courts and the U.S. Attorney's Office.

Jennifer Lee Mascott was nominated to serve as a United States Circuit Judge for the Third Circuit. Her nomination advanced with a 12-10 vote. Edmund G. LaCour, Jr. was nominated to be United States District Judge for the Northern District of Alabama and received the same vote tally. Bill Lewis, nominated for the Middle District of Alabama, advanced by a vote of 14-8. Harold D. Mooty III, also nominated for the Northern District of Alabama, was approved by an 18-4 margin.

In addition to judicial appointments, David Courcelle was nominated to serve as United States Attorney for the Eastern District of Louisiana and advanced with a 14-8 vote.
